About the Role: The Registered Nurse â Oncology Infusion provides high acuity, specialized oncology care in an ambulatory environment. This role is well suited for nurses who are comfortable managing complex therapies, independently assessing patient needs, and serving as a clinical resource within a collaborative care team. Clinical orientation, ongoing education, and competency validation are supported by an experienced Nurse Leader and specialty team.
Job Description:- Independently administer chemotherapy, immunotherapy, biologics, supportive therapies, and transfusions
- Perform comprehensive patient assessments, including review of labs, symptoms, and treatment tolerance
- Identify and respond to adverse reactions and emergent clinical changes
- Safely place, access, and maintain peripheral IVs and central venous access devices
- Apply evidenceâbased oncology nursing standards in daily practice
- Serve as a key clinical partner within a multidisciplinary oncology team
- Coordinate care across services, including Radiation Therapy, Nutrition, Social Work, and Physical Therapy
- Collaborate with BIDMC Boston and additional BIDMC ambulatory sites
- Support continuity of care through shared care plans, symptom management, and referrals
- Act as a strong patient advocate while building trusting relationships with patients and families
- Manage complex clinical telephone triage using advanced nursing judgment
- Determine urgency and appropriate disposition for patient calls and electronic communications
- Facilitate urgent and routine appointment scheduling
- Provide clear education on treatment plans, sideâeffect management, and when to seek care
- Support patients with stable chronic conditions through medication reconciliation, prescription renewals, and care coordination
- Maintain all mandatory education and oncologyâspecific competencies
- Participate in quality improvement initiatives and clinical service meetings
- Demonstrate accountability for patient safety, professional practice, and clinical outcomes
- Contribute to a collegial, highâperforming oncology nursing culture
